Currently I run a computer at home 24x7 so I can access a couple virtual machines running on the computer from work. The computer idles 99% of the time. Using a kill-a-watt meter I figured out it cost me ~$13 per month in electricity to run the computer 24x7. Are there any free or cheap cloud instances available that would be powerful enough to run this same setup (i.e. windows or linux host in the cloud with a couple VM's running under VirtualBox on the host)? By cheap I mean less than the $13 per month in electricity I am paying now for a dedicated computer at my house.
Some Googling pretty much keeps pointing back to Amazon's free AWS instance. Problem is it seems way to light on memory (~600 megs) and it is only free for a year. Any other, more powerful options that fit my needs? Thanks.
